حَدَّثَنَا
عَبْدُ الرَّزَّاقِ ،
وَمُحَمَّدُ بْنُ بَكْرٍ ، قَالاَ : أَنَا
ابْنُ جُرَيْجٍ ، قَالَ : حَدَّثَنِي
ابْنُ شِهَابٍ ، عَنْ حَدِيثِ
عَبَّادِ بْنِ زِيَادٍ ، أَنَّ
عُرْوَةَ بْنَ الْمُغِيرَةِ بْنِ شُعْبَةَ أَخْبَرَهُ ، أَنَّ
الْمُغِيرَةَ بْنَ شُعْبَةَ أَخْبَرَهُ ، أَنَّهُ غَزَا مَعَ رَسُولِ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 غَزْوَةَ تَبُوكَ ، قَالَ الْمُغِيرَةُ : فَتَبَرَّزَ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 قِبَلَ الْغَائِطِ ، فَحَمَلْتُ مَعَهُ إِدَاوَةً قَبْلَ صَلَاةِ الْفَجْرِ ، فَلَمَّا رَجَعَ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 إِلَيَّ ، أَخَذْتُ أُهَرِيقُ عَلَى يَدَيْهِ مِنَ الْإِدَاوَةِ ،
" وَغَسَلَ يَدَيْهِ ثَلَاثَ مِرَارٍ ، ثُمَّ غَسَلَ وَجْهَهُ ، ثُمَّ ذَهَبَ يُخْرِجُ جُبَّتَهُ عَنْ ذِرَاعَيْهِ ، فَضَاقَ كُمَّا جُبَّتِهِ ، فَأَدْخَلَ يَدَيْهِ فِي الْجُبَّةِ ، حَتَّى أَخْرَجَ ذِرَاعَيْهِ مِنْ أَسْفَلِ الْجُبَّةِ ، وَغَسَلَ ذِرَاعَيْهِ إِلَى الْمِرْفَقَيْنِ ، ثُمَّ مَسَحَ عَلَى خُفَّيْهِ ، ثُمَّ أَقْبَلَ . قَالَ الْمُغِيرَةُ : فَأَقْبَلْتُ مَعَهُ حَتَّى نَجِدَ النَّاسَ قَدْ قَدَّمُوا عَبْدَ الرَّحْمَنِ بْنَ عَوْفٍ يُصَلِّي بِهِمْ ، فَأَدْرَكَ إِحْدَى الرَّكْعَتَيْنِ ، قَالَ عَبْدُ الرَّزَّاقِ وَابْنُ بَكْرٍ : فَصَلَّى مَعَ النَّاسِ الرَّكْعَةَ الْآخِرَةَ ، فَلَمَّا سَلَّمَ عَبْدُ الرَّحْمَنِ ، قَامَ ر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 يُتِمُّ صَلَاتَهُ ، فَأَفْزَعَ ذَلِكَ الْمُسْلِمِينَ ، فَأَكْثَرُوا التَّسْبِيحَ ، فَلَمَّا قَضَى رَسُولُ اللَّهِ ص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َسَلَّمَ صَلَاتَهُ ، أَقْبَلَ عَلَيْهِمْ ، ثُمَّ قَالَ : " أَحْسَنْتُمْ ، أَوْ قَدْ أَصَبْتُمْ " . يَغْبِطُهُمْ أَنْ صَلَّوْا الصَّلَاةَ لِوَقْتِهَا . .
It is narrated from Hazrat Mughirah bin Shu’bah (may Allah be pleased with him) that on the occasion of the Battle of Tabuk, the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) dismounted from his ride and went away to relieve himself. After a short while, the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) returned. The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) asked, “Do you have water?” I brought water to the service of the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) and kept pouring it. The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) first washed both hands thoroughly, then washed his face. After that, the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) began to roll up the sleeves from his arms, but the Syrian cloak that the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) was wearing had tight sleeves, so they could not be rolled up. Therefore, the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) took both hands out from underneath, and washed his face and hands, wiped over the amount of his head equal to the forehead, wiped over his turban, and wiped over his leather socks, and mounted for the return. When we reached the people, the prayer had already started, and Hazrat Abdur Rahman bin Awf (may Allah be pleased with him) had led one rak’ah and was in the second rak’ah. I started to go to inform him, but the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) stopped me, and we performed the rak’ah that we caught, and completed what we had missed (after the salam). After finishing the prayer, the Noble Prophet (peace and blessings be upon him) said, “You did well.” The previous hadith is also narrated through this second chain.
